While most respondents were aware of the majority of JavaScript features mentioned in the survey, many still have yet to actually use most of them.

This chart presents the various adoption rates for all features, grouped by category.

The size of the outer circle corresponds to the total number of users who know about a feature, while the inner one represents those who have actually used it.
